Serie A will welcome a second new team next season as Frosinone beat Crotone 3-1 to secure its place among Italy's elite.
Frosinone was promoted to Serie A for the first time in its history after it defeated Crotone 3-1 on Saturday.
Roberto Stellone's men, who were only promoted to Serie B last season, could only muster a 1-1 draw at Cittadella last week meaning the champagne remained on ice.
But the corks were popped open at Stadio Comunale Matusa, as Daniel Ciofani's strike and a double from Federico Dionisi put the home side in cruise control – while goalkeeper Massimo Zappino played his part by keeping out Sergiu Suciu's second-half penalty.
